What are Weekend AZ Drivers?

Weekend AZ Drivers are professional truck drivers in Canada who hold an AZ license, allowing them to operate tractor-trailers and other large commercial vehicles. These drivers typically work on weekends, transporting goods over long or short distances. Their responsibilities can include loading and unloading cargo, performing vehicle inspections, and maintaining accurate delivery records. Weekend AZ Drivers are essential for companies that require shipments outside of regular business hours, helping to ensure timely deliveries.

Job description

Now hiring CDL-A drivers for a dedicated dry freight account. This position is ideal for drivers who enjoy staying active and want consistent weekly home time.

Position Highlights:

  • Average Weekly Pay: $1,750–$2,300

  • Rate per mile: $0.62-$0.68 based on experience

  • Average Annual Pay: $91,000–$118,000

  • Service Area: AZ, CA, CO, ID, MT, NE, NV, NM, OR, UT, WA, WY

  • Schedule: 6 AM start | Up to 14-hour shifts

  • Home Time: Weekly 34-hour reset

  • Miles: Avg. 1,700 per week | 2-3 loads | 3 stops per load

  • Unload pay :$320/per trailer

  • Freight: Dry freight | Unloading with rollers (requires climbing in/out of trailer)

  • Equipment: Tandem-axle sleeper trucks with 53-ft dry van trailers

Requirements:

  • Valid Class A CDL

  • 21 years of age or older

  • Clean Driving record

  • Minimum 6 months of recent CDL-A experience

  • Physically able to unload trailers

  • NO SAP Drivers
